Latest Patents

One of Moritz Semler's latest patents is titled "Cross-process dispatch service in hybrid cloud scenarios." This invention involves methods, systems, and computer-readable storage media for managing work scenario metadata and sensitivity metadata. It generates a lineage graph that represents relationships between data and processes, allowing for efficient dispatching of tile segments for execution in both private and public deployments.

Another notable patent is "Service stack recovery in cloud platforms." This invention outlines methods and systems for recovering failed services in a cloud environment. It includes a service stack recovery engine that identifies error handlers associated with service recovery types, ensuring that services can be restored effectively after a failure.
